Tamar is a former Olympic figure skater, coach, and recent Wharton MBA graduate. As an athlete, she sustained multiple overuse injuries which forced her out of the sport sooner than she would have liked. That experience spurred her desire to help others have long and healthy careers in their desired profession. Woodworkers are a lot like professional athletes: they do repetitive movements for hours daily while striving for perfection, making them susceptible to overuse injuries. Tamar's mission is to help woodworkers and trade professionals integrate prevention routines into their lives so they can have long and healthy careers doing what they love.
